# IV Dexamethasone
## Overview
Dexamethasone is a potent synthetic glucocorticoid with strong anti-inflammatory and immunosuppressive effects. It is available in various formulations including intravenous.

## Adult Dosing
Dosing is highly variable depending on the indication and severity of the condition.
* **Anti-inflammatory/Immunosuppressive:** 0.5 mg to 9 mg daily, often divided into 1 to 4 doses.
* **Cerebral Edema:** 10 mg IV initially, followed by 4 mg IV every 6 hours. Dosing depends on clinical response and may be tapered.
* **Adrenal Insufficiency:** 0.5 mg to 9 mg daily.
* **Dose for specific indications will depend on local protocols and physician judgment.**
## Pediatric Dosing
Dosing is typically based on severity and patient weight. Specific dosing will depend on local protocols.
* **General Dosing:** 0.15 mg/kg/day divided every 6 to 12 hours, or 0.03 mg/kg/dose every 8 to 12 hours.
* **Maximum dose:** Not to exceed adult doses.

## Contraindications
* Systemic fungal infections
* Known hypersensitivity to dexamethasone or other corticosteroids
* Intra-articular injection in infected joints or areas of cellulitis
## Adverse Effects
* **Endocrine:** Hyperglycemia, adrenal suppression, Cushingoid state, menstrual irregularities.
* **Gastrointestinal:** Peptic ulceration, increased appetite, nausea, vomiting.
* **Musculoskeletal:** Osteoporosis, muscle weakness, growth suppression in children.
* **Neurologic:** Insomnia, mood changes, psychosis, seizures.
* **Ophthalmic:** Glaucoma, cataracts.
* **Cardiovascular:** Fluid retention, hypertension.
* **Dermatologic:** Impaired wound healing, acne, rash.
* **Immunologic:** Increased susceptibility to infections.
## Key Drug Interactions
* **CYP3A4 Inducers (e.g., rifampin, phenytoin, carbamazepine):** May decrease dexamethasone levels.
* **CYP3A4 Inhibitors (e.g., ketoconazole, ritonavir):** May increase dexamethasone levels.
* **Diuretics:** Increased risk of hypokalemia.
* **Anticoagulants (e.g., warfarin):** May alter anticoagulant effect.
* **Live Vaccines:** Increased risk of disseminated infection.
## Monitoring
* Blood glucose
* Electrolytes (especially potassium)
* Signs of infection
* Growth in pediatric patients
* Bone density with long-term use
* Ophthalmic pressure and visual acuity with long-term use
## Clinical Pearls
* Dexamethasone has minimal mineralocorticoid activity, making it less likely to cause sodium and water retention compared to other corticosteroids.
* Stress doses (higher doses) may be required during periods of illness, surgery, or trauma in patients on chronic steroid therapy.
* Tapering of dose is crucial when discontinuing long-term therapy to prevent adrenal insufficiency.
* May mask signs of infection.
